You can't stay covered forever enemies will come for you, I like that. Also powers seem to be necessary in fights. So many games give you a lot of powers or weapons that are unnecessary.

I like how the gameplay requires you to react fast in fights. Slow dull fights become a chore after a while and this seems to be on point.

Puzzles that need powers are a nice addition.

The game seems very story driven and it looks good. So there are ingame graphics on top of real movie footage and gameplay story segments...
